John Higgins Crowned Champion of Champions
John Higgins won the Champion of Champions for the first time after a 10-7 victory over old foe Ronnie O’Sullivan in Coventry on Saturday. Ronnie O’Sullivan and John Higgins in Champion’s Final
Ronnie O’Sullivan and John Higgins will meet in a mouthwatering final of the Champion of Champions in Coventry on Saturday. The duo, with nine World Championship titles between them, will renew a rivalry which dates long before even they turned professional in 1992. John Higgins Completes Classy Final Four in Coventry
John Higgins has completed the last four line-up in the Champion of Champions after an excellent 6-4 victory over Judd Trump in Coventry. Mark Allen Stuns Selby Again
Mark Allen got the better of Mark Selby in a thrilling decider for a second successive week to reach the semi-finals of the Champion of Champions in Coventry. Ding Junhui Downs Stuart Bingham
Ding Junhui fought back from 3-1 down to overcome Stuart Bingham 6-4 and reach the semi-finals of the Champion of Champions in Coventry.
